Terms in this set (72)
Side effects of Statins (HMG-CoA Reductase inhibitors):
Myalgia, cardiomyopathy
CI in liver disease:
Proton pump inhibitors, Singulair (Asthma, allergies), HMG-CoA Reductase inhibitors (Statins)
CI in gastric ulcers and hemorrhage:
Plavix (anti-platelet)
Caution with anti-depressants and anti-psychotics:
Suicide
Caution with Flomax (Alpha blocker for benign prostatic hyperplasia)
Hypotension
Caution with Actos (Anti-diabetic)
Increased CHF
Caution with Avastin (Anti-tumor)
GI perforations, hemorrhage
CI in pregnancy:
ACE inhibitors, Anticoagulants, SSRIs
Side effects of angioedema, hyperkalemia, fatigue, and diarrhea:
ACE inhibitors (ending in -pril)
Side effects of heart failure, increased airway resistance, fatigue, depression, rebound hypertension, hypoglycemia:
Beta blockers (ending in -lol)
Side effects of dizziness, headache, and flushing:
Ca Channel blockers (ending in -dipine)
Interacts with diuretics and NSAIDS:
ACE inhibitors
CI in patients with asthma and diabetes:
Beta blockers
Abrupt cessation can cause tachycardia, angina pectoris, and MI
Beta blockers
CI in thrombocytopenia, hemophilia, pregnancy, malignant hypertension:
Anticoagulants
Side effects of Statins:
Myalgia, cardiomyopathy
Side effects of hypokalemia, hypotension,impaired glucose tolerance, increased serum lipids, increased uric acid, sudden cardiac death:
Diuretics
CI in anuria:
Diuretics
Interacts with some antibiotics causing ototoxicity:
Diuretics
Interacts with caffeine, alcohol, and thyramine:
MAOIs (Marplan)
Side effects of constipation, drowsiness, shakiness, fatigue, decreased libido, weight gain:
MAOIs (Marplan)
Side effects of anxiety, panic attacks, insomnia, dizziness:
SSRIs (Prozac, Paxil, Zoloft)
Side effects of decreased libido, amnesia, dizziness, impaired coordination:
Benzodiazepines (Zanax, Valium, Ativan)
Interacts with alcohol, barbiturates, narcotics, antifungal (caution with driving, depression, smokers):
Benzodiazepines
Side effects of lactic acidosis, hypoglycemia:
Antidiabetics
Side effects of drowsiness, dry mouth, fatigue (Some can cause hypertension):
Antihistamines (benadryl, zyrtec)
Side effects of GI upset, hematologic changes, possible ototoxicity, possible severe diarrhea:
Antibiotics
Can cause decreased effectiveness of hormonal contraceptives, increased risk of fungal overgrowth:
Antibiotics
Side effects of GI bleeding, ulcers, tinnitus, increased risk of thrombotic event in some:
NSAIDS (Advil, Celebrex)
CI in gastric ulcers and patients with a history of MI or stroke:
NSAIDS
Side effects of local bone loss, local immune suppression:
Corticosteroids (Prednisone)
CI in fungal infection and immunosuppressed patients:
Corticosteroids
Caution with Vancomycin (antibiotic) and Gentamycin (antibiotic):
Ototoxicity, nephrotoxicity
Deposits in teeth and bones:
Tetracycline
Can have side effects of CNS effects, seizures:
Ciprofloxacin
Can have side effects of tendon effects:
Levofloxacin (antibiotic)
Caution with Acetaminophen (Tylenol):
Liver stress
Warning for ACE inhibitors:
Hyperkalemia
Warning for diuretics:
Dehydration
Warning for Ca channel blockers:
Excessive vasodilation
Warning for Beta blockers:
Withdrawal
Warning for Statins:
Myalgia
Warning for anticlotting:
Hemorrhage
Warning for antiplatelets:
Increased bleeding
Empty can tests:
Supraspinatus
Apley's scratch test tests:
Supraspinatus and ROM
External Rotation lag sign tests:
Infraspinatus & Teres Minor
Lift Off; Internal rotation tests:
Subscapularis
Allen's test tests:
Thoracic outlet syndrome
Phalen's, reverse phalen's, and Tinnel's sign test:
Carpal Tunnel
Finklestein's test tests:
DeQuervain's tenosynovitis of the thumb
Yergason's test tests:
Biceps and bicipital tendon
Cozen's test:
Lateral epicondylitis (tennis elbow)
Golfer's elbow test:
Medial epicondylitis
Drawer's test-->pain/movement ANTERIORLY:
ACL (anterior cruciate ligament)
Drawer's test-->pain/movement POSTERIORLY:
PCL (posterior cruciate ligament)
Apley's test-->pain/clicking LATERAL distraction:
LCL (lateral collateral ligament)
Apley's test-->pain/clicking MEDIAL distraction:
MCL (medial collateral ligament)
Valgus stress test:
MCL damage (medial)
Knock-kneed
Varus stress test:
LCL damage (lateral)
Bow-legged
McMurray's test:
Medial or lateral meniscus
In addition to testing for sprain/strain of LCL or MCL, Apley's test tests:
Injury to medial or lateral meniscus
Homan's sign:
Deep vein thrombosis
Babinski's:
MS
Patrick's test:
Hip joint lesion or pathology of hip joint
Ober's test:
ITB tightness
McBurney's:
Appendicitis
Murphy's point:
Cholecystitis
Kernig's:
Bacterial meningitis
Brudzinski's:
Bacterial meningitis
Straight leg raise test:
Sciatica
Yeoman's:
SI joint issues
